Best Freight Brokerage Software for Non-Asset Brokers
A non-asset brokerage does not need every tool that touches a load. It needs one deliberate operating path from shipper prospecting through carrier vetting, booking, invoicing, and settlement—without paying twice for the same control.
A representative 12-person brokerage can simplify its core stack when each job has one owner
The example uses the freight-brokerage catalog's representative 12-person business. Actual cost and fit vary with lanes, workflow, and contracts.
A non-asset brokerage can lose time and margin without ever owning a truck. The work moves through a chain of shipper prospecting, capacity sourcing, carrier screening, load building, rate confirmations, tracking, invoicing, settlement, and back-office control. The costly mistake is buying a separate platform every time one step feels painful, then leaving two products responsible for the same step. This guide starts with the jobs that must connect and then shows where the catalog offers a genuine choice rather than a mandatory add-on.
Build the operating spine before adding point solutions
For a brokerage, the transportation management system is the operating spine. Alvys is the broker-focused option in the source catalog: it brings load building, carrier booking, rate confirmations, tracking, and invoicing into one workflow. At $600 per month for 3–150 employees, it is a natural fit for the representative 12-person brokerage and connects to DAT Load Board, MyCarrierPortal, and QuickBooks Online. Its concrete failure mode is treating the TMS as a filing cabinet while brokers continue to keep loads or rate confirmations in separate spreadsheets and email threads; the connected workflow is then never actually used.
Turvo is the $700-per-month alternative for 5–200 employees. Its distinguishing role is collaborative shipment visibility and shared workflows across shippers and carriers. That makes it worth evaluating when the brokerage's operating problem is not merely booking loads but giving outside parties a clearer shared view of shipments. The tradeoff is that Turvo does not appear in the source catalog as an integration for either load board, while Alvys does connect to DAT. A brokerage should not assume that a more collaborative platform automatically removes its capacity-sourcing handoff; confirm the live workflow before migration.
The TMS should be the handoff point between capacity sourcing, carrier review, load execution, invoicing, and financial records.

Pick one primary load board based on capacity work
DAT Load Board and Truckstop.com Load Board both serve 2–200 employees and are close in source price: $150 and $140 per month, respectively. DAT is described as the largest online freight marketplace for posting loads, sourcing capacity, and checking real-time lane rates. Truckstop is the direct alternative and adds carrier credit and rating tools to its freight-matching marketplace. Neither price nor employee range settles the choice. A broker should examine which board helps its team source capacity and assess a carrier in the lanes it actually works.
The failure mode is running both boards indefinitely because the initial selection was never tested against the brokerage's lanes. That creates a two-board overlap when the products occupy one load-board category. Conversely, choosing Truckstop solely for its carrier credit and rating tools can create overlap if the brokerage already uses a dedicated vetting platform. DAT lists integrations with Alvys and Truckstop in the catalog; Truckstop lists Alvys. Treat those listings as a prompt to validate the exact operational handoff, not proof that every posting, rate, or confirmation will transfer automatically.

Test a load board before committing
- List the lanes where capacity sourcing most often slows a booking.
- Have brokers test their normal posting and carrier-search workflow on each option.
- Decide whether carrier credit and rating checks duplicate an existing vetting control.
- Confirm what the Alvys or Turvo handoff actually transfers before changing process.
- Set a review date so a temporary second subscription does not become permanent overlap.
Match carrier vetting to the risk you are managing
MyCarrierPortal and Highway share a 2–150 employee range, but they emphasize different parts of carrier risk. MyCarrierPortal costs $300 per month and automates carrier-packet onboarding, FMCSA authority and insurance verification, and ongoing safety-score monitoring. It fits a brokerage whose practical bottleneck is reviewing packets, tracking insurance, and keeping an ongoing safety check instead of a one-time onboarding file. Its failure mode is implementing the platform but continuing to accept incomplete packets or track insurance outside the system, which preserves the manual exception process it was meant to replace.
Highway costs $350 per month and is positioned around carrier identity verification plus real-time double-brokering and identity-theft detection. That is a more specific risk-control purchase: it is appropriate to evaluate when the brokerage needs to focus on whether the carrier identity behind a booking is trustworthy. The tradeoff is not that one tool is universally better. Buying Highway merely because it is the higher-priced option can leave routine onboarding and safety-monitoring work unresolved; buying MyCarrierPortal alone can leave a brokerage without the fraud-focused control it intended to add. Both catalog entries list Alvys and Turvo integrations, so integration fit does not break this tie.
Carrier onboarding, authority and insurance checks, safety monitoring, and identity verification are related controls with different failure points.

Do not call carrier vetting complete because a tool was purchased. Map who resolves incomplete packets, insurance exceptions, safety concerns, and identity alerts; otherwise the risky work simply moves to an unowned queue.
Close the loop from booked load to cash and control
The core execution stack still needs a finance and administration layer. QuickBooks Online (Plus), for 2–60 employees, provides the general ledger, load-level margin tracking, and reporting when connected to TMS invoicing and carrier settlements. Denim, for 2–150 employees, advances cash on shipper invoices and automates carrier quick-pay so a brokerage is not fronting 30–60-day shipper payment terms. Bill.com automates approval and payment for office vendors outside carrier settlements; Ramp is a corporate-card and expense-tracking option. These products cover distinct work, but QuickBooks Online is the accounting connection among them.
The administrative baseline is equally practical: Google Workspace Business Standard provides hosted email, shared calendars, and Docs and Sheets; 1Password Business gives the team shared vaults rather than reused credentials across load, TMS, and carrier portals; and DocuSign handles broker-carrier, shipper, and employment or agent agreements. The mistake is to treat this layer as optional while staff use personal email, shared passwords, or printed-and-scanned agreements. Those practices recreate disconnected handoffs around the very systems the brokerage paid to centralize.
Use a staged decision, not a software shopping spree
Start with a workflow map for a single load: where the shipper lead is recorded, how capacity is sourced, who clears the carrier, where the rate confirmation lives, how status reaches the shipper, and how the invoice and settlement reach accounting. Select the TMS that can own the central operating path, then select one load board and one carrier-vetting approach based on the brokerage's actual capacity and risk problem. Add finance and administrative tools only after identifying the specific manual process each replaces. This ordering makes it easier to see duplicate subscriptions before they become permanent.
A practical implementation sequence
- Document one current load from shipper prospect through settlement and mark every manual handoff.
- Select the TMS before deciding which integrations matter.
- Pilot one primary load board and one carrier-vetting control against real brokerage work.
- Connect TMS invoicing and settlements to QuickBooks Online before relying on load-level margin reporting.
- Assign owners for carrier exceptions, invoice approvals, shared passwords, and signed agreements.
- Review subscriptions after the pilot and cancel only the tools whose job is demonstrably covered.
The best freight brokerage stack is not the longest list. It is one deliberate path from capacity to settlement: a TMS that owns execution, a primary load board, a vetting control matched to the real risk, and finance and admin tools that complete the handoff.
